JBoss Community

Re: jbpm tomcat JNDI binding problem

created by 志昂 孟 in jBPM Development - View the full discussion

I hava found the problem, my jpbm.cfg.xml is Incorrect.

 

<?xml version="1.0" encoding="UTF-8"?>


<jbpm-configuration jndi-name="java:/ProcessEngine">


  <import resource="jbpm.default.cfg.xml" />
  <import resource="jbpm.businesscalendar.cfg.xml" />
  <import resource="jbpm.tx.jta.cfg.xml" />
  <import resource="jbpm.jpdl.cfg.xml" />
  <import resource="jbpm.bpmn.cfg.xml" />
  <import resource="jbpm.identity.cfg.xml" />
  <import resource="jbpm.jobexecutor.cfg.xml" />
  <import resource="jbpm.console.cfg.xml" />


</jbpm-configuration>

Integrated spring should use


<?xml version="1.0" encoding="UTF-8"?>


<jbpm-configuration>


  <import resource="jbpm.default.cfg.xml" />
  <import resource="jbpm.tx.spring.cfg.xml" />
  <import resource="jbpm.jpdl.cfg.xml" />
  <import resource="jbpm.bpmn.cfg.xml" />
  <import resource="jbpm.identity.cfg.xml" />
  <import resource="jbpm.businesscalendar.cfg.xml" />
  <import resource="jbpm.console.cfg.xml" />
  <import resource="jbpm.jobexecutor.cfg.xml" />
  
  <process-engine-context>
    <string name="spring.cfg" value="applicationContext.xml" />
  </process-engine-context>


</jbpm-configuration>

 

Thank you

Reply to this message by going to Community

Start a new discussion in jBPM Development at Community